Hudson Complex
The Hudson Complex is a marine ecoregion in Canada, part of the Arctic marine realm. The Hudson Complex includes Hudson Bay and smaller James Bay to the south, as well as the Foxe Basin, Hudson Strait and Ungava Bay. The Canadian mainland surrounds the Hudson Complex on the west and south, and...
